The Bosch Rexroth Indramat MST160C-0050-FT-N0CN-D303 from the MST Synchronous Torque Motors series delivers precision torque performance with a Speed Rating: 500 rpm and Rotational Torque: 70 Nm. This compact, flat-housing servo motor supports a Power Rating: 3.7 kW drive and requires up to Current Requirement: 40 A for peak operation. Built for demanding installations, it integrates a Cooling Type: Liquid Cooling system with an Inlet Pressure Requirement: 3 bars to maintain optimal thermal conditions. The motor’s design further ensures stable voltage generation with a Voltage Constant: 0.42 V per 1000 rpm at 20 °C and an efficient Torque Constant Ratio: 5.5 Nm/A for precise current-to-torque conversion.
Engineered to operate in industrial environments, the MST160C motor accommodates an Ambient Temperature Range: 0°C to 40°C while safeguarding internal components against overheating. The integrated liquid-cooling jacket circulates coolant at a maximum inlet temperature of Maximum Coolant Temperature: 40°C, preserving winding integrity under continuous or intermittent heavy-duty loads.
